What Happened

Lance Lynn of the Chicago White Sox takes the mound against the Baltimore Orioles. Lynn is known for his aggressive, no-nonsense pitching style, and he immediately sets the tone by pounding the strike zone with his array of fastballs. In the third inning, Orioles hitter Freddy Galvis attempts to lay down a bunt, but Lynn brushes him back with high heat. Galvis fouls off a few pitches before Lynn finally retires him on a called third strike. Moving to the fourth inning, Lynn continues to challenge Orioles hitters, painting the corners with his fastball. He gets another strikeout, this time on a called third strike that leaves the batter frustrated. Lynn's confident, almost nonchalant demeanor on the mound is on full display as he efficiently works through the Orioles lineup. As Lynn takes the mound in the fifth inning, the White Sox cling to a 1-0 lead. With two outs and runners on second and third, the game hangs in the balance. But Lynn remains unfazed, firing strikes and daring the Orioles hitter to make solid contact. After a close call on a borderline pitch, the hitter slaps the next offering weakly for an out, preserving the White Sox's narrow lead. Throughout the outing, Lynn's command and confidence are remarkable. He rarely shakes off the catcher's signs, instead trusting his own ability to overpower hitters with his high-octane fastball. Orioles batters appear frustrated and confused, unable to time Lynn's pitches or mount any sustained offense against the veteran right-hander. When Lynn's day is done, he has completed 5 innings, allowing just 1 run on 4 hits while striking out 6. His White Sox teammates hold on for a 3-1 victory, with Lynn's dominant performance laying the foundation for the win. "He just attacked the zone the whole time," says one Orioles player. "You know what you're going to get with Lance Lynn, and he just dares you to hit it.".
